What is Gweipor?
1.
(n.) the female equivilent of Gweilo, a vaguely pejorative Cantonese slang for foreign woman. Usually used by Cantonese speakers to refer to a white foreigner's pale skin. The female form is slightly more insulting, as "por" usually refers to "old ladies". Gweipor's get upset about being called this. Chinese think it's no big deal.
